"""Tests for ``jarvis start|stop|restart|status`` daemon management commands.""" from __future__ import annotations import subprocess from pathlib import Path from unittest.mock import MagicMock, patch from click.testing import CliRunner from openjarvis.cli import cli from open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d import _read_pid, _write_pid class TestDaemonCommands: """Core daemon CLI tests.""" def test_start_command_exists(self) -> None: """``jarvis start --help`` succeeds.""" result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["start", "--help"]) assert result.exit_code == 0 out = result.output.lower() assert "daemon" in out or "start" in out or "background" in out def test_stop_no_server(self) -> None: """``jarvis stop`` when no PID file shows 'not running'.""" with pat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._read_pid", return_value=None): result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["stop"]) assert result.exit_code != 0 assert "No running server" in result.output def test_status_no_server(self) -> None: """``jarvis status`` when no PID file shows 'not running'.""" with pat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._read_pid", return_value=None): result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["status"]) assert result.exit_code == 0 assert "not running" in result.output def test_read_pid_no_file(self, tmp_path: Path) -> None: """``_read_pid()`` returns None when no PID file exists.""" with patch( "open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._PID_FILE", tmp_path / "nonexistent.pid", ): assert _read_pid() is None def test_write_and_read_pid(self, tmp_path: Path) -> None: """Write a PID, then read it back (mock os.kill to succeed).""" pid_file = tmp_path / "server.pid" with ( pat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._PID_FILE", pid_file), pat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d.DEFAULT_CONFIG_DIR", tmp_path), patch("os.kill", return_value=None), ): _write_pid(12345) assert pid_file.exists() assert _read_pid() == 12345 def test_status_shows_running(self) -> None: """``jarvis status`` shows running info when PID exists.""" mock_config = MagicMock() mock_config.server.host = "127.0.0.1" mock_config.server.port = 8000 with ( pat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._read_pid", return_value=9999), patch( "open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d.load_config", return_value=mock_config, ), ): result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["status"]) assert result.exit_code == 0 assert "running" in result.output assert "9999" in result.output def test_start_already_running(self) -> None: """``jarvis start`` exits with error when a server is already running.""" with pat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._read_pid", return_value=42): result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["start"]) assert result.exit_code != 0 assert "already running" in result.output class TestDaemonDetachment: """The spawned server must outlive the console that started it. ``start_new_session`` is POSIX-only — CPython's Windows ``_execute_child`` names the parameter ``unused_start_new_session``. Relying on it there leaves the server sharing its parent's console, so closing that console (or logging off) delivers CTRL_CLOSE_EVENT and kills the daemon. """ @staticmethod def _spawn_kwargs(platform: str) -> dict: """Return the kwargs ``start`` passes to Popen when spawning the server. ``load_config`` is stubbed because it shells out for GPU detection — patching Popen wholesale would otherwise break config loading before the spawn is reached. """ with ( pat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._read_pid", return_value=None), pat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d._write_pid"), pat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d.load_config"), pat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d.sys.platform", platform), patch("openjarvis.cli.daemon_cmd.subprocess.Popen") as popen, patch("builtins.open", MagicMock()), ): popen.return_value = MagicMock(pid=4321) result = CliRunner().invoke(cli, ["start"]) assert result.exit_code == 0, result.output spawns = [ c for c in popen.call_args_list if c.args and "serve" in c.args[0] ] assert spawns, f"start did not spawn the server: {popen.call_args_list}" return spawns[-1].kwargs def test_windows_spawn_is_detached_from_the_console(self) -> None: kwargs = self._spawn_kwargs("win32") flags = kwargs.get("creationflags", 0) assert flags & subprocess.DETACHED_PROCESS, ( "server must be spawned with DETACHED_PROCESS on Windows, otherwise " "closing the launching console kills it" ) assert flags & subprocess.CREATE_NEW_PROCESS_GROUP, ( "server must be in its own process group so Ctrl-C in the parent " "console does not propagate to it" ) assert not kwargs.get("start_new_session"), ( "start_new_session is ignored on Windows; it must not be relied on" ) def test_posix_spawn_still_uses_start_new_session(self) -> None: kwargs = self._spawn_kwargs("linux") assert kwargs.get("start_new_session") is True assert "creationflags" not in kwargs or kwargs["creationflags"] == 0
